From Liberation Force to National Institution — The Real Question of Tarehe Sita
Today, 6 February, Ugandans once again gather in homes, villages, and public spaces to commemorate Tarehe Sita. This year’s main celebrations are taking place in Kabale, the old main town of what was once Kigyezi District. It was on this day in 1981 that the Popular Resistance Army (PRA) launched its war against the Uganda National Liberation Army (UNLA) and the second Uganda Peoples’ Congress government of President Apollo Milton Obote.
